Common signs of trauma & ptsd
- Flashbacks or intrusive memories
- Avoidance of reminders of the trauma
- Negative changes in thoughts and mood
- Heightened anxiety or hypervigilance
- Sleep disturbances or nightmares
Coping strategies that may help
Grounding Techniques
Focus on your surroundings to help you stay present. Try to name five things you can see, four things you can touch, three things you can hear, two things you can smell, and one thing you can taste.
Deep Breathing Exercises
Practice deep breathing by inhaling deeply through your nose, holding for a moment, and exhaling slowly through your mouth. This can help calm your mind and body.
Journaling
Writing about your feelings and experiences can be a powerful way to process emotions and reflect on your journey.
Mindfulness Meditation
Engage in mindfulness meditation to bring your awareness to the present moment, helping to ease anxiety and promote a sense of calm.
When to seek professional help
If you're feeling overwhelmed or in crisis, it's important to reach out for professional help. You can contact the Samaritans at 116 123 or text 50808 for immediate support.
